Star Micronics is a Japanese manufacturer whose CNC Swiss-type sliding headstock lathes hold dominant market share in precision small-diameter production turning. The SR series handles bar capacities from 4mm to 32mm, and the ST series extends to 38mm capacity. Multi-axis configurations with sub-spindles, Y-axis, and live tooling enable complete part production from bar stock in a single clamping — critical for the medical device, electronic connector, and watch component applications where Star machines dominate.

Star Micronics — sometimes known as Star Swiss or simply Star — has built an exceptional position in the precision Swiss-type turning market, with an installed base that dominates small-diameter production turning worldwide. The engineering approach combines Japanese mechanical precision with relentless focus on cycle time, setup flexibility, and axis count expansion to match increasingly complex part geometries.

The SR series handles the core precision turning range. SR-10, SR-20, SR-32, and intermediate models cover bar capacities from 10mm to 32mm with axis counts from 6 axes on basic configurations to 12+ axes on fully equipped multi-tasking versions. The sliding headstock and guide bushing architecture supports precision turning on length-to-diameter ratios far exceeding fixed-headstock lathe capability.

The ST series extends capability to 38mm bar capacity for larger precision turned parts, maintaining the same multi-axis philosophy but in a heavier frame optimised for the larger cutting forces that 38mm material demands.

Multi-axis configurations on Star machines typically include main spindle, sub-spindle, two turrets (tool posts), Y-axis on the sub-spindle turret, multiple driven tool stations, and high-pressure coolant delivery. The complete machining of a part — external turning, internal boring, cross-drilling, slotting, back-working — happens in a single bar-fed cycle.

The Star control system provides conversational programming along with standard G-code compatibility. The conversational layer dramatically reduces programming time for common Swiss-type operations, allowing experienced operators to create complete multi-axis programs directly at the machine. CAM-generated G-code remains fully supported for complex parts that benefit from offline programming.

Barfeed integration is standard on Star machines — the barfeed and machine communication work together for smooth material handling through extended unattended production runs. Star machines hold value exceptionally well on the used market. Even high-hour machines from production environments retain substantial productive life if properly maintained, reflecting the fundamental mechanical quality.

When evaluating used Star CNC Swiss lathes on Exapro, measure main and sub-spindle concentricity, check guide bushing condition, verify Y-axis positioning accuracy, test live tool runout on all driven positions, and confirm that the barfeed configuration matches your bar material requirements. Production samples from the machine provide the strongest evaluation of actual capability.
